Concrete Walls in Kingsport, TN: What Homeowners and Businesses Need to Know

Kingsport sits in the Ridge and Valley region of Northeast Tennessee, where rolling hills and natural grade changes make concrete walls one of the most practical investments a property owner can make. Whether you are managing a sloped residential lot or a graded commercial site along Fort Henry Drive, a properly installed concrete wall does more than look solid — it redirects soil pressure, prevents erosion, and protects your foundation from the ground up.

What Types of Concrete Walls Can Be Installed?

Concrete walls serve several distinct purposes, and the right type depends on your site and goals. Common options include retaining walls, foundation walls, garden and landscape walls, privacy walls, and load-bearing walls.

Retaining walls are the most in-demand in Kingsport because hilly residential lots and graded commercial parcels both need slope stabilization. A retaining wall holds back soil, creates level usable space, and stops erosion — especially near drainage corridors where soil movement is an ongoing pressure.

Foundation walls support home additions, basement perimeters, and crawlspace structures. Commercial load-bearing walls serve a similar structural role for new buildings and warehouse facilities. Garden and privacy walls are lower-profile but still require proper installation — a 24-inch decorative wall near a driveway needs the same attention to base prep as a taller structure. Do Concrete Walls Need Footings?

Yes — any concrete wall with structural significance needs a footing, which is a wider, deeper base that spreads the wall's load into stable soil below.

In Sullivan County, frost depth runs roughly 12 to 18 inches. A footing that does not reach below this line is vulnerable to frost heave — when soil freezes and expands, it pushes upward and can crack or tilt a wall over time. Footing width is typically twice the wall thickness, and the exact specification depends on wall height, soil bearing capacity, and applicable building codes.

Kingsport soils are derived from limestone and shale, and valley areas often contain clay-heavy soil that swells when wet and shrinks when dry. That expansion and contraction cycle is hard on any structure without a properly engineered base. How Long Do Concrete Walls Last in Northeast Tennessee?

A well-built concrete wall in the Kingsport area can last 50 to 100 or more years when the footing, reinforcement, drainage, and mix design are all correct.

The biggest longevity factor in Zone 7a is freeze-thaw performance. Water that gets into concrete and then freezes expands, which gradually breaks the surface — a process called spalling. Air-entrained concrete mixes counter this by incorporating microscopic air bubbles that give water room to expand without stressing the material. This mix design is standard for exterior walls in Northeast Tennessee and noticeably extends service life compared to a basic mix.

Rebar reinforcement is equally important. Horizontal and vertical steel bars create a grid inside the wall that handles tensile forces — the pulling and bending stress that plain concrete cannot resist on its own. For retaining walls, rebar design accounts for lateral soil pressure, which increases significantly with wall height.

Recognizing When an Existing Wall Needs Replacement

Horizontal cracks in a retaining wall are the most urgent warning sign — they indicate that lateral soil pressure is overcoming the wall's structural capacity. Vertical cracks, spalling surfaces, a visible lean or bow, and settlement at the base are all signs that repair may not be sufficient.

Many Kingsport properties have concrete or block walls built in the mid-20th century that are now at or past their service life. Commercial properties along major corridors often have aging perimeter or retaining walls that have been patched repeatedly. Does Fall Timing Affect Wall Pours in the Tri-Cities Area?

September through mid-October is an active and favorable window for concrete wall installation in Kingsport — temperatures are moderate, the ground is not yet frozen, and curing conditions are manageable without special measures.

Once nighttime temperatures drop consistently below 40°F, concrete still can be poured with cold-weather practices: insulating blankets, accelerating admixtures, and adjusted water-to-cement ratios. These precautions add steps but are standard for experienced contractors. The hard-stop risk comes in December through February, when ambient temperatures below 20°F make most residential pours impractical without significant protective equipment.
